From d441039fe8f87ade1c7c6719744eb3f168938827 Mon Sep 17 00:00:00 2001 From: Jussi Kukkonen Date: Tue, 12 Mar 2013 13:22:59 +0200 Subject: [UPnP] Call found_server callback on GetServers() results This was not needed before as GetServers() results were always handled in __init__() -- so no callbacks could yet exist. Now with asynchronous GetServers() handling this is no longer true. Signed-off-by: Jussi Kukkonen --- src/msd/msd_upnp.py | 2 ++ 1 file changed, 2 insertions(+) diff --git a/src/msd/msd_upnp.py b/src/msd/msd_upnp.py index 8aeed69..76979e5 100644 --- a/src/msd/msd_upnp.py +++ b/src/msd/msd_upnp.py @@ -71,6 +71,8 @@ class State(object): for path in servers: try: self.__servers[path] = State.__create_server_tuple(path) + if self.__found_server_cb: + self.__found_server_cb(path) except Exception: pass -- cgit v1.2.1